Child development theories focus on explaining how children change and grow over the course of childhood. These developmental theories center on various aspects of growth, including social, emotional, and cognitive development. The study of human …

WitrynaA world of imaginative, open-ended PLAY opens up when your kiddo plays with puppets. Puppet play, a sub-set of pretend play, is a type of PLAY young children are naturally drawn.Like dolls, children have been playing with puppets for a long, long time.For a toy to have that kind of staying power they must be very special. Witryna17 maj 2024 · Through this work, Piaget affirms that imaginative play is, in fact, “necessary for cognitive development, as well as for a child’s emotional and intellectual equilibrium.”. He specifically notes that around age two, children begin to develop abilities for symbolic play and language simultaneously, providing opportunities to …

WitrynaImagination and Play as Learning. When you spend time with children, you quickly learn how important play is to their early development. At the same time, we often see play repressed—sometimes even eliminated—when children start their formal education. Somehow, we’ve gotten to a place where play and learning are generally separate ...
